Jesus' last words are a call to proclaim that Christ is risen and all who call Him Lord are in God's family. The command to proclaim the gospel comes from Jesus himself. It is a call to all of us who have experienced the love of God to share that love with others. John Wesley (the founder of Methodism) believed the area we work in is larger than our neighborhood, city, or nation. We are required to go to the whole world. In order to speak to the whole world we need to be sensitive to how a culture "hears." This is true for a culture from the other side of the world or in our home town. We are required to listen carefully to how the culture hears if we are to follow Jesus' command.
